Spider-Man Turn Off The Dark will be hosting a special “Dads Go Free” ticket giveaway for the 3pm performance on Sunday, June 16 in honor of Father’s Day. Ticket buyers who purchase one full price or Flying Circle ticket will be able to bring dad along for free.

Spider-Man brings the popular Marvel comic-book hero to the Broadway stage, featuring a score by 22-time Grammy Award winners Bono and The Edge and a book cowritten by Julie Taymor, Glen Berger, and Roberto Aguirre-Sacasa. The production currently stars Reeve Carney as Peter Parker, Tony Award nominee Robert Cuccioli as Norman Osborn, and Rebecca Faulkenberry as Mary Jane Watson.
